One team in Morocco learnt the hard way that copying Mario Balotelli's celebrations can have serious consequences.
Youssoufia Berrechid's players and fans were celebrating when Mohammed El Fakih scored a stunning goal and he capped it off by racing to the dugout to imitate the selfie celebration Balotelli produced for Marseille recently.
But while it was all smiles for the Marseille striker, it backfired big time for El Fakih and his team-mates as they were caught out by a swift kick-off and then gave away a penalty, which was subsequently converted.
